Adds the Carbridge garage occupancy feed to the Lotmark ingest path. Sensor counts arrive every few seconds; we debounce, smooth, and publish per-level occupancy to the display boards. Stale readings fall back to the last confirmed count. No schema changes. Rollout is behind a flag for the Dunmore site first. Smoothing and staleness behavior are controlled by the constants below.

tuning table, kawep-tawif:
CAPS = {
    "olidor": 80,
    "belion": 7,
    "quenys": 225,
    "druox": 839,
    "fraath": 482,
}

Context: Ardenfell line margins slipped three points over two quarters. Drivers: input steel costs, aggressive discounting at the Westmoor branch, and a stale price book. Proposal: uplift list prices four percent, tighten discount authority to regional level, sunset the two lowest-margin SKUs. Risk: volume loss at Halverton accounts, estimated under two percent. Decision requested at Thursday's review. Modelling assumptions are in the appendix pack. The commercial reasoning leadership wants kept close is noted directly below.

board note of tajop-yajof: The finance team signed off on a budget of $77.6 million for Project Pramir.

Subject: Revised commission scheme — please read carefully

Dear executive team,

Attached is the revised commission framework for Mirebank Instruments, developed with branch managers in mind. Base commission moves to 7%, accelerators apply beyond quota, and clawback terms are clarified for early cancellations. Please review each provision before Friday's session. The strategic considerations behind this change follow below.

management briefing: Only 33 of the 205 pilot accounts renewed Kasath, so a churn review is set for October 17. Weniusek Logistics is in early talks to buy Holethax Freight for about $345.6 million.